Hi, and welcome to the Lanternfall on-call rotation. One thing to watch this week: we have an intermittent session-token refresh bug where tokens issued near the hourly rotation window fail to renew, logging users out of the Driftway console. It's low severity but noisy in alerts, so please acknowledge rather than escalate unless volume spikes. The triage steps and known workarounds are written up here.

operations page: https://superset.kelvicorp.example/pipeline/run/display/view/9edfe8e23ee3f5ff

## Support

The Quillbridge SDKs for Kotlin and Swift aim for full feature parity, but releases are not always simultaneous. Consult the parity matrix in docs/compatibility before relying on a newly announced capability, and pin the minimum SDK version your plugin requires. If you find a documented feature missing from one SDK, report it with reproduction details to the address below.

pager mailbox: praax_ralok_kaswyn@merlaqcorp.example

# Env Vars for the Contrast Audit Tool

Hey new folks! Our color-contrast auditor, Hueproof, scans every Brindleton UI build and flags anything under WCAG thresholds. It's configured entirely through `.env` — scan depth, report format, ignore lists. Most defaults are fine. One thing you must set yourself: the reporting API credential, which goes on the very next line.

vault entry, fadup-tagag: RELAY_SECRET8=2fd92179

**Changelog — PickPath Optimizer v4.2**

Defaults changed, security folks take note: the optimizer at the Marlowe depot now ships with route-audit logging on by default and anonymous batch submission turned off. We also tightened the default token lifetime after last quarter's review. Nothing exotic, but please eyeball the new baseline. The shipped defaults are as follows.

config for bahop-baduf:
[kasion]
team = lamath
access_code = ac_d807e5
host = kasion.paliqcloud.corp
port = 4000
owner = julix.tamvan
peer = frair.qorvelsoft.local